Around Town

Jonna Green, DHS ’03, was the recipient of the 2012 Heilman Award for Excellence. The award was conferred on June 4 by Horizons for Homeless Children at the Westin Copley in Boston. Jonna is the children’s case manager at the Old Colony YMCA Family Center in Brockton. The award recognizes her leadership, commitment and creativity in support of homeless families. At the 2012 graduation exercises at New York University Alton F. Phillips IV was awarded his Doctorate in Sociology. Alton is a graduate of Vassar College as well as Tabor Academy. He is the son of Alton Phillips III of Duxbury and Carla Phillips of Holbrook.

Girl Scout Troop 80531 had the opportunity to meet Ruth Branson CEO of the GS Council of Eastern Massachusetts at the Go Green festival celebrating the 100th Anniversary of Girl Scouting held on the Barnstable Fair Grounds last weekend.

Emma Schroeder, a junior at Duxbury High School, will be sponsored by the Duxbury American Legion Auxiliary at the annual Girls State program at Stonehill College in Easton from June 16-22. Emma is a member of the National Honor Society and a captain of the varsity cheerleading team. She is the daughter of Mr. and Mrs. James Schroeder.  Girls State is a program for high school junior girls where they learn about American government by taking part in a mock government system.

Kellie A. Hennessy, a nursing major and a member of the class of 2014, was named to the dean’s list for the spring 2012 semester at Saint Anselm College, Manchester, N.H.

Alexandra K. Watts, a junior majoring in psychology at Western new England University, was named to the dean’s list for the spring semester.

Nicole A. Striebel graduated with a Bachelor of Arts in management from Clark University in Worcester on May 20.

Elwin McCarthy, Jr. earned a Bachelor of Science in business administration degree in management from Nichols College on May 5.

Christopher Trumbo was named to the dean’s list for the spring semester at Nichols College.

Meaghan Reney was named to the dean’s lsit for the spring semester at High Point University in North Carolina.
